What is this course
The ProQual Level 3 Award in the Inspection and Testing of Fire Stopping Installations is a specialised qualification designed for professionals working in fire safety, construction, and building compliance. It focuses on developing the knowledge and practical skills required to inspect and test fire stopping systems effectively. Fire stopping is essential in preventing the spread of fire and smoke through walls, floors, and ceilings, helping to protect lives and property.
This Level 3 award provides learners with a strong understanding of fire stopping principles, installation methods, and inspection techniques. It covers important topics such as identifying installation faults, understanding fire resistance requirements, and ensuring compliance with industry standards and UK regulations. The course is practical and knowledge-based, helping learners carry out accurate inspections and maintain safety standards in different types of buildings.
This qualification is ideal for fire safety officers, site inspectors, and construction professionals who want to enhance their expertise. It improves career opportunities and builds professional credibility in the fire safety sector. After completing the course, learners will be able to confidently inspect fire stopping installations and ensure they meet required safety and compliance standards.

Who Should Attend
Target Audience and Participants
The ProQual Level 3 Award in the Inspection and Testing of Fire Stopping Installations is ideal for professionals involved in fire safety, construction, and building compliance who are responsible for ensuring fire stopping systems are correctly installed and maintained. This course is especially suitable for:
- Fire Stopping Installers and Technicians
Who want to develop the skills to inspect and test fire stopping installations to meet industry standards and compliance requirements. - Fire Safety Officers and Inspectors
Responsible for checking fire protection systems and ensuring buildings meet fire safety regulations. - Construction Workers and Site Supervisors
Involved in building projects where fire stopping systems must be properly installed and verified. - Building Control Officers and Compliance Inspectors
Who monitor construction quality and ensure fire safety measures comply with legal and regulatory standards. - Health & Safety Professionals
Looking to enhance their knowledge of passive fire protection and strengthen workplace safety practices. - Facilities and Maintenance Managers
Responsible for maintaining building safety systems and ensuring fire stopping remains effective over time. - Fire Safety Consultants
Providing advice on fire protection systems and aiming to improve their expertise in inspection and testing. - Professionals entering the fire safety industry
Individuals seeking a recognised qualification to start or progress their career in fire stopping inspection and compliance.
